點(diǎn)評(píng):關(guān)鍵字描述:詳解 按鈕 引用 評(píng)論 留言 < " > class .innerHTML z-blog默認(rèn)主題的模板b_article_comment.html中 <ul class="msg"> <li class="msgname"><span class="comment-quote-icon"><關(guān)鍵字描述:詳解 按鈕 引用 評(píng)論 留言 < " > class .innerHTML
z-blog默認(rèn)主題的模板b_article_comment.html中
<ul class="msg">
<li class="msgname"><span class="comment-quote-icon"><a onclick="InsertQuote(this.parentNode.parentNode.parentNode.getElementsByTagName('a')[2].innerHTML,this.parentNode.parentNode.parentNode.getElementsByTagName('li')[2].innerHTML);return false;" href=""><img src="<#ZC_BLOG_HOST#>image/common/quote.gif" height="9" width="9" alt="quote" title="quote" /></a></span> <a name="cmt<#article/comment/id#>"><#article/comment/count#></a>.<a><#article/comment/name#></a></li>
<li class="msgurl"><a href="<#article/comment/urlencoder#>" rel="nofollow" target="_blank"><#article/comment/url#></a></li>
<li class="msgarticle"><#article/comment/content#></li>
<li class="msgtime"><#article/comment/posttime#> <a href="#comment" onclick="RevertComment('<#article/comment/id#>')"><#ZC_MSG265#></a></li>
</ul>要把其格式改成如下結(jié)構(gòu),z-blog引用評(píng)論的按鈕要如何寫(xiě)呢?:
<div class="msg">
<cite>評(píng)論者</cite>
<blockquote>評(píng)論內(nèi)容</blockquote>
<p>網(wǎng)站</p>
<p>時(shí)間</p>
</div>講解z-blog引用所用的JS函數(shù):
引用的函數(shù): InsertQuote(參數(shù)1[評(píng)論者],參數(shù)2[評(píng)論內(nèi)容])
this.parentNode 表示該節(jié)點(diǎn)的上一節(jié)點(diǎn)
getElementsByTagName('a')[2].innerHTML 表示獲取第二個(gè)<a>元素的內(nèi)容,即<#article/comment/name#>
同上,getElementsByTagName('li')[2].innerHTML 為<#article/comment/content#>
修改后的代碼
<div class="msg">
<a onclick="InsertQuote(this.parentNode.getElementsByTagName('CITE')[0].innerHTML,this.parentNode.getElementsByTagName('BLOCKQUOTE')[0].innerHTML);return false;" href="#comment">引用</a>
<cite>評(píng)論者</cite>
<blockquote>評(píng)論內(nèi)容</blockquote>
<p>網(wǎng)站</p>
<p>時(shí)間</p>
</div>
更多信息請(qǐng)查看IT技術(shù)專欄